The Effect of Fluvastatin on Ventricular Remodeling and VWF in Heart Failure Rats

Abstract: Abstract  Objective  To study the effect of fluvastatin on cardiac remodeling and cardiac function , and to investigate the effect of VWF. Method   CHF model was induced by soproterenol via subcutaneous injection and rats were randomly divided into Placebo group and fluvastatin group , Another normal 10 rats served as the control group. Fluvastatin group were treated with fluvastatin (20mg /kg/d), Placebo group and control group were treated with normal saline.After 6 weeks treatment,the structure and function of hearts in different groups were measured by echocardiography ;measured ventricular weight index, the serum levels of VWF and BNP were measured by ELISA; the levels of VWF mRNA in cardiac muscle were measured by RT-PCR. Results  Compared with the control group, LVEDD, LVESD, LVRW, RVRW and VWF mRNA were significant increased in the Placebo group and drug groups, while LVEF and LVFS were significant decreased;Compared with placebo group,LVEDD,LVESD,LVRW,RVRW and VWF mRNA were significant decreased in the drug groups, while LVEF and LVFS were significant increased in the drug groups;The level of VWF were positive correction with the BNP. Conclusion   Fluvastatin could improve the cardiac function and prevent the cardiac remodeling, the mechanisms may be by reducing the levels of VWF and improving endothelial function.
